On Wednesday, March 14, Dupont Circle mainstay Scion is hosting a tap takeover/beer dinner with DC Brau. They’ll have six braus on draft, including three limited-release seasonals. All DC Brau drafts will be $4 all night, or you can get a full tasting flight for $12.
Yes, yes, I know; I alluded to food earlier. Patience.
In addition to their full menu, Scion is putting out a special three-course DC Brau pairing menu for $30. They’re even going to incorporate some of DC Brau’s spent grain in two of the dishes. Scion’s keeping it nice and loose, too: there will be no set seatings for the pairing menu and guests can order it at any point in the night.

On Draft:
Burial at Sea – Mild Ale brewed in collaboration with Oliver Ales / 4.3% abv
On the Wings of the Armageddon – Imperial IPA / 9.2% abv
Penn Quarter Porter – Porter / 5.5% abv
The Public – Pale Ale / 6% abv
The Corruption – India Pale Ale / 6.8% abv
The Citizen – Belgian Pale Ale / 7% abv
